body
{
background-color: #FAFAE6;
background-image: url(/web/20201025045315im_/http://www.devx.com/assets/devx/3077.gif);
background-repeat: no-repeat;
background-attachment: fixed;
font-family : Arial, Helvetica, sans-serif;
font-size:13px;
color:#000000;
text-align:left;
}
h1{
font-family: Arial, Helvetica, Sans-Serif;
font-weight: bold;
color: black;
padding:0 0 4 0;
margin:0 0 4 0;
}
h2{
font-family: Arial, Helvetica, Sans-Serif;
font-weight: bold;
color: black;
padding:0 0 0 0;
margin:0 0 0 0;
}
h3{
font-family: Arial, Helvetica, Sans-Serif;
font-size: 14px;
line-height:14px;
font-weight: bold;
color: black;
padding:0 0 0 0;
margin:0 0 0 0;
}
h4{
font-family: Arial, Helvetica, Sans-Serif;
font-size: 12px;
line-height:12px;
font-weight: normal;
font-style: italic;
color: black;
padding:0 0 0 0;
margin:0 0 0 0;
}
a{text-decoration:none; color:#0000FF;}
a:hover{text-decoration:underline;}
.smallfont
{
font-size:11px;
font-family: Arial, Helvetica, Sans-Serif;
}
.promotext
{	font-size:10;
font-family: Arial, Helvetica, Sans-Serif;
color:#FFFFFF;
}
.helptext
{
font-size:9px;
font-family: Arial, Helvetica, Sans-Serif;
color:#000099;
}
.navblue
{
font-size:11;
font-family: Arial, Helvetica, Sans-Serif;
color:#0600FF;
border-width : 1;
}
.articleDek{
font-family: Arial, Helvetica, Sans-Serif;
font-size: 12px;
line-height:16px;
color: black;
font-style: italic;
font-weight : bold;
}
.articleDek14
{
font-family: Arial, Helvetica, Sans-Serif;
font-size: 14;
color: black;
margin-top:6px;
margin-left:0px;
margin-right:6px;
font-style: italic;
font-weight : bold;
}
.articlePageTitle
{
font-family: Arial, Helvetica, Sans-Serif;
font-size: 9;
color: black;
margin-top:6px;
margin-right:6px;
}
.leadfeature
{
font-family: Arial, Helvetica, Sans-Serif;
font-size: 16;
font-style: normal;
font-weight: bold;
color: #000099;
}
.featurelink
{
font-family: Arial, Helvetica, Sans-Serif;
font-size: 12;
font-style: normal;
font-weight: bold;
color: #000099;
}
.articleNav
{
font-family: Arial, Helvetica, Sans-Serif;
font-size: 11;
font-weight: bold;
color: #000000;
}
.articleTitle
{
font-family: Arial, Helvetica, Sans-Serif;
font-size: 18px;
line-height:18px;
font-weight: bold;
color: black;
}
.articleAuthor
{
font-family: Arial, Helvetica, Sans-Serif;
font-size: 11px;
color: Black;
margin-bottom:8px;
}
.articleBio
{
font-family: Arial, Helvetica, Sans-Serif;
font-size: 12;
font-weight: italic;
color: Black;
margin-bottom:16px;
margin-top:16px;
margin-left:6px;
margin-right:6px;
}
.featureHead
{
font-family: Arial, Helvetica, Sans-Serif;
font-size: 18;
font-weight: normal;
color: Black;
margin-left:6px;
margin-right:6px;
}
.featureDek
{
font-family: Arial, Helvetica, Sans-Serif;
font-size: 11;
color: Black;
margin-right:6px;
}
.newsletterblurb
{
font-family: Arial, Helvetica, Sans-Serif;
font-size: 11;
color: #000000;
padding-left:7;
}
.HeadlineLinkStyle
{
font-family: Arial, Helvetica, Sans-Serif;
font-size: 14px;
font-weight: bold;
color: #000000;
}
.DekStyle
{
font-family: Verdana,Helvetica, Arial,Sans-Serif;
font-size:10px;
font-weight: normal;
color: #000000;
}
.navlink
{
font-size:11.5px;
font-family: Arial, Helvetica, Sans-Serif;
color:"#FFCC00";
font-weight: normal;
}
.itsyBitsy { font-size : 1px; }
.bottomnav
{
background: 000000;
color : White;
}
.articlelinks
{
font-size:12;
font-family: Arial, Helvetica, Sans-Serif;
color:"#656597";
font-weight: bold;
}
.morelink
{
font-size:12;
font-family: Arial, Helvetica, Sans-Serif;
color:"#000099";
font-weight: bold;
text-decoration: none;
}
.whiteHeader
{
font-size:16;
font-family: Arial, Helvetica, Sans-Serif;
color:#ffffff;
font-weight: bold;
}
.defaulttext
{
font-size:12;
font-family: Arial, Helvetica, Sans-Serif;
color:"#000000";
font-weight: normal;
}
.doorFeatureAreaLabel
{
font-family: Arial, Helvetica, Sans-Serif;
font-size: 18;
font-weight: bold;
color: black;
margin-top:6px;
margin-left:6px;
margin-right:6px;
}
.bluebold
{
font-size:12;
font-family: Arial, Helvetica, Sans-Serif;
color:"#000099";
font-weight: bold;
text-decoration: underline;
}
.blackbold
{
font-size:12;
font-family: Arial, Helvetica, Sans-Serif;
color:"#000000";
font-weight: bold;
text-decoration: none;
}
.basiclink
{
font-size:11px;
font-family: Arial, Helvetica, Sans-Serif;
color:#000099;
}
.basicULlink
{
font-size:11px;
font-family: Arial, Helvetica, Sans-Serif;
color:#000099;
text-decoration : underline;
}
.orangebold
{
font-size:12;
font-family: Arial, Helvetica, Sans-Serif;
color:"#FF6600";
font-weight: bold;
text-decoration: none;
}
.whitebold
{
font-size:12;
font-family: Arial, Helvetica, Sans-Serif;
color:"#FFFFFF";
font-weight: bold;
}
.menuspacing120
{
margin-left : 120px;
background-color : White;
border-left : 1px solid Black;
border-right : 2px solid Black;
border-top : 1px solid black;
border-bottom : 2px solid black;
padding : 1px;
overflow-y : auto;
height : 140;
}
.menuspacing80
{
margin-left: 80px;
background-color : White;
border-left : 1px solid Black;
border-right : 2px solid Black;
border-top : 1px solid black;
border-bottom : 2px solid black;
padding : 1px;
overflow-y : auto;
height : 200;
}
.purplebox
{
background-color: #F2F2FF;
border-left:2px solid #000099;
border-right:2px solid #000099;
width:423;
padding:5px;
}
.dkgoldbox
{
background-color: #FFCC66;
border-left:2px solid #00009C;
border-right:2px solid #00009C;
width:444;
padding:3px;
}
.whitebox
{
background-color: #ffffff;
border-left:2px solid #00009C;
border-right:2px solid #00009C;
width:444;
}
.pf {
font-family: Courier New, Helvetica, Sans-Serif;
font-size: 13px;
}
.pfhead {
font-family: Courier New, Helvetica, Sans-Serif;
font-size: 18px;
}
.pfsubhead {
font-family: Courier New, Helvetica, Sans-Serif;
font-size: 15px;
}
.pfsmall {
font-family: Courier New, Helvetica, Sans-Serif;
font-size: 11px;
}
.applewhitebox
{
background-color: #ffffff;
border-left:2px solid #00009C;
border-right:2px solid #00009C;
width:444;
}
.404background
{
background-color : #FEF1C5;
padding:5px;
}
.basicitallink
{
font-size:11px;
font-family: Arial, Helvetica, Sans-Serif;
color:#000099;
font-style : italic;
}
.blackleadfeature
{
font-family: Arial, Helvetica, Sans-Serif;
font-size: 16;
font-style: normal;
font-weight: bold;
}
.caption
{
font-size:11px;
font-family: Arial, Helvetica, Sans-Serif;
}
.widegoldbox
{
background-color: #FFE48E;
border-left:2px solid #00009C;
border-right:2px solid #00009C;
width:611;
padding:10px;
}
.goldbox
{
background-color: #FFE48E;
border-left:2px solid #00009C;
border-right:2px solid #00009C;
width:444;
padding:10px;
}
.widewhitebox
{
background-color: #FFFFFF;
border-left:2px solid #00009C;
border-right:2px solid #00009C;
width:611;
padding:10px;
}
.expwhitebox
{
background-color: #ffffff;
border-left:1px solid #00009C;
border-right:1px solid #00009C;
}
.expgoldbox
{
background-color: #FFE48E;
border-left:1px solid #00009C;
border-right:1px solid #00009C;
padding:10px;
}
.expdkgoldbox
{
background-color: #FFCC66;
border-left:1px solid #00009C;
border-right:1px solid #00009C;
padding:3px;
}
.exppurplebox
{
background-color: #F2F2FF;
border-left:1px solid #00009C;
border-right:1px solid #00009C;
width:100%;
padding:3px;
}
.invisible
{
display:none; }
.tinyMessage
{
FONT-FAMILY: Arial, Helvetica, Sans-serif;
FONT-SIZE: 8pt;
font-weight:normal;
}
.intelbluelink
{
font-size:12;
font-family: Arial, Helvetica, Sans-Serif;
color:#0232FF;
font-weight: bold;
text-decoration: none;
}
.intelgreylink
{
font-size:11;
font-family: Arial, Helvetica, Sans-Serif;
color:#808080;
font-weight: bold;
text-decoration: none;
}
.homepageheaders{
font: bold 14px Arial, Helvetica, sans-serif;
margin-bottom:5px;
}
.defaultlink
{
font-size:12;
font-family: Arial, Helvetica, Sans-Serif;
color:"#0000FF";
font-weight: normal;
}
.articleSubtitle {
font-family: Arial, Helvetica, Sans-Serif;
font-size: 14;
font-style: normal;
font-weight: bold;
color: #000000;
margin-top:16px;
margin-right:6px;
}
.menuhead {
font-family : Arial, Helvetica, sans-serif;
color : #FF6600;
font-size : 11;
font-weight : bold;
text-decoration : none;
}
a.netmenuitem {
font-family : Arial, Helvetica, sans-serif;
color : #000099;
font-size : 11;
font-weight : normal;
}
.netarticleTitle
{
font-family: Arial, Helvetica, Sans-Serif;
font-size: 16;
color: #333333;
margin-top:16px;
margin-bottom:10px;
font-weight:bold;
}
.navbar a{
display: block;
font-family: verdana,arial,helvetica;
color: #000099;
font-size: 10px;
padding: 3px;
border-bottom: 1px solid #ff6600;
}
.navbar a:link {
display: block;
font-family: verdana,arial,helvetica;
color: #000099;
font-size: 10px;
padding: 3px;
border-bottom: 1px solid #ff6600;
}
.navbar a:visited {
display: block;
font-family: verdana,arial,helvetica;
color: #000099;
font-size: 10px;
padding: 3px;
border-bottom: 1px solid #ff6600;
}
.navbar a:hover {
display: block;
font-family: verdana,arial,helvetica;
background-color: #fafae6;
color: #ff6600;
font-size: 10px;
padding: 3px;
border-bottom: 1px solid #ff6600;
}
#navi_button a {
display: block;
height: 18px;
font-family: verdana,arial,helvetica;
color: #000099;
background-image: url(https://web.archive.org/web/20201025045315im_/https://assets.devx.com/devx/orange.gif);
font-size: 10px;
font-weight:bold;
padding: 0px;
margin: 0px;
text-indent: 5px;
}
#navi_button a:link {
display: block;
height: 18px;
font-family: verdana,arial,helvetica;
color: #000099;
background-image: url(https://web.archive.org/web/20201025045315im_/https://assets.devx.com/devx/orange.gif);
font-size: 10px;
padding: 0px;
margin: 0px;
text-indent: 5px;
}
#navi_button a:visited {
display: block;
height: 18px;
font-family: verdana,arial,helvetica;
color: #000099;
background-image: url(https://web.archive.org/web/20201025045315im_/https://assets.devx.com/devx/orange.gif);
font-size: 10px;
padding: 0px;
margin: 0px;
text-indent: 5px;
}
#navi_button a:hover {
display: block;
height: 18px;
font-family: verdana,arial,helvetica;
color: #FFFFFF;
font-size: 10px;
padding: 0px;
margin: 0px;
text-indent: 5px;
}
#navi_button2 a {
display: block;
height: 17px;
font-family: verdana,arial,helvetica;
color: #000099;
background-image: url(https://web.archive.org/web/20201025045315im_/http://www.internet.com/_mocks/devx/img/yellow.gif);
font-size: 10px;
font-weight:bold;
padding: 0px;
margin: 0px;
border: 0px;
text-indent: 5px;
}
#navi_button2 a:link {
display: block;
height: 17px;
font-family: verdana,arial,helvetica;
color: #000099;
background-image: url(https://web.archive.org/web/20201025045315im_/http://www.internet.com/_mocks/devx/img/yellow.gif);
font-size: 10px;
padding: 0px;
margin: 0px;
text-indent: 5px;
}
#navi_button2 a:visited {
display: block;
height: 17px;
font-family: verdana,arial,helvetica;
color: #000099;
background-image: url(https://web.archive.org/web/20201025045315im_/http://www.internet.com/_mocks/devx/img/yellow.gif);
font-size: 10px;
padding: 0px;
margin: 0px;
text-indent: 5px;
}
#navi_button2 a:hover {
display: block;
height: 17px;
font-family: verdana,arial,helvetica;
color: #FFFFFF;
font-size: 10px;
padding: 0px;
margin: 0px;
text-indent: 5px;
}
td.navbar {
padding: 0px;
margin: 0px;
}
#borderblue {
border-bottom: 1px solid #000099;
}


.zoneTitle{
	font:normal 18px Arial, Helvetica, Sans-Serif;
	color: #000000;
	margin-top:0px;
	background-color: #FFCC66;
	padding:5px 0px 5px 10px;
}




/* QUAD AD CP Fix */
ul#cp_links {
margin: 0px 0px 0px 0px;
padding: 0 0 0 0;
}
ul#quad_fl_links{
margin: 0px 0px 0px 20px;
padding: 0 0 0 0;
list-style-image: url(https://web.archive.org/web/20201025045315im_/https://assets.devx.com/devx/arrow_red.gif) !important;
}

#newuserregistrationpopup {
    display: none;
    width:760px;
    height: 345px;
    overflow: hidden;
    background-color: white;
    z-index: 99999 !important;
}
#closepopup {
    position: relative;
    float: right;
    right: 10px;
    top: 10px;
    font-size: 12px;
}
#closepopup img {
    padding-left:5px;
    vertical-align: middle;
}
#thankuptext {
    margin:70px 40px 55px 40px;
    font-family: 'Lato';
    font-size: 36px;
    font-size: 34px\9;
    font-weight: bold;
    line-height: 40px;
}
#socialsharebtn {
    margin-left:90px;
}
#socialbtns {
    float:left;
    margin-left:5px;
}

.sponsored_container {
    padding: 0px 20px;
}
.sponsored_container  h1 {
    line-height: 14px;
    font-size: 22px;
    font-weight: bold;
    color:black;
}
.byline {
    display:block;
    margin-bottom:10px;
    line-height:13px
}
#disclaimer {
    margin:20px 0px 10px 0px;
    padding:0px;
}
#sponsored_expansion {
    width:90%;
    display:none;
    margin:0px auto 10px;
    padding:15px;
    border:1px dotted rgb(204, 204, 204);
}
#ad_p1-lb {
    margin-top: 10px;
}
#ad_p2-lb {
    position:relative;
    margin-bottom: 10px;
    margin-top: 10px;
}
#ad_imu {
    margin-bottom: 20px;
    text-align: center;
    margin-top: 10px;
}
.sponsored_module_box {
    clear: both;
}#myQSJWPlayer{
    width:auto !important;
}#showAdvertiserDisclosure{
    text-align: center;
    margin-top: 7px;
    text-decoration: underline;
    float: left;
    margin-left: 7px;
}
#showAdvertiserDisclosure a{
    color: white;
}#footerDisclaimerText {
    margin: 15px 80px 0px 100px!important;
}
/*
     FILE ARCHIVED ON 04:53:15 Oct 25, 2020 AND RETRIEVED FROM THE
     INTERNET ARCHIVE ON 23:02:14 Aug 05, 2025.
     JAVASCRIPT APPENDED BY WAYBACK MACHINE, COPYRIGHT INTERNET ARCHIVE.

     ALL OTHER CONTENT MAY ALSO BE PROTECTED BY COPYRIGHT (17 U.S.C.
     SECTION 108(a)(3)).
*/
/*
playback timings (ms):
  captures_list: 0.525
  exclusion.robots: 0.016
  exclusion.robots.policy: 0.008
  esindex: 0.011
  cdx.remote: 22.317
  LoadShardBlock: 106.398 (3)
  PetaboxLoader3.datanode: 115.33 (4)
  load_resource: 235.659
  PetaboxLoader3.resolve: 181.657
*/